What's the endgame? Voxshell targets the advanced manufacturing sector, where converting complex 3D geometry into mesh models can consume up to 80% of total simulation time. ChopMesh, developed by Dr. Liang Yang at Cranfield, ingests implicit geometry natively without conversion, preserving design intent.
The platform uses AI-accelerated processing to automate steps that legacy tools require humans to handle, generating meshes faster.
Why now? Spun out in April 2024, Voxshell already has paying customers and pilots underway with tier-one aerospace original equipment manufacturers. It is also building a higher-performance version of ChopMesh for batch processing of large-scale mesh files, due later this year.
Where the money goes: Voxshell will scale its engineering team, add automated workflow orchestration to the platform, and extend go-to-market partnerships to build on early commercial traction.

The signal: As additive manufacturing unlocks geometries impossible a decade ago, simulation infrastructure has lagged. Voxshell is betting that the bottleneck sits in meshing — and that fixing it is a commercial opportunity in aerospace and beyond.
